How we vet recipient partners

At Velocity Vehicle, we prioritize high accountability for our partner programs. We focus on Area Agencies on Aging-contracted providers and members of the Meals on Wheels America network, ensuring compliance with federal and state standards. Our partners must meet Older Americans Act Title III-C nutrition standards, and we only work with those that have no or minimal waiting lists, indicating they have sufficient funding to meet community needs.

What types of meals do these programs provide?
These programs offer a range of services, including home-delivered meals for homebound seniors, congregate meals at senior centers, and even weekend or holiday meal bags to ensure seniors have access to food year-round.

Is my vehicle donation tax-deductible?
Yes, as long as your vehicle is donated to a qualified 501(c)(3) nonprofit, you can receive a tax deduction for your donation. You will receive an IRS 1098-C form to document your contribution.
